Wall Inspection and Repair



Checking wall surfaces for any type of imperfections and without delay resolving them through essential repair work is essential for achieving a smooth and remarkable paint task. Before starting the paint process, carefully check out the wall surfaces for cracks, holes, damages, or any other damage that might influence the outcome.

Start by completing any fractures or openings with spackling compound, enabling it to completely dry completely prior to sanding it down to develop a smooth surface. For bigger damages or harmed locations, take into consideration using joint compound to make certain a smooth fixing.

Additionally, look for any loosened paint or wallpaper that might need to be gotten rid of. Scrape off any peeling off paint or old wallpaper, and sand the surface to develop a consistent appearance.

It's likewise essential to evaluate for water damage, as this can result in mold and mildew development and influence the bond of the brand-new paint. Address any water discolorations or mold with the appropriate cleansing solutions before proceeding with the painting process.

Cleansing and Surface Prep Work



To ensure a pristine and well-prepared surface for painting, the next step entails completely cleansing and prepping the walls. Begin by cleaning the walls with a microfiber towel or a duster to get rid of any loosened dirt, webs, or particles.

For more persistent dirt or grime, a solution of moderate detergent and water can be made use of to delicately scrub the wall surfaces, adhered to by a comprehensive rinse with clean water. Pay unique focus to areas near light buttons, door deals with, and baseboards, as these have a tendency to build up even more dust.

After cleansing, it is important to evaluate the wall surfaces for any type of fractures, openings, or blemishes. These must be full of spackling compound and sanded smooth as soon as completely dry. Fining sand the wall surfaces gently with fine-grit sandpaper will likewise assist create a consistent surface for paint.
